Formula Used
The calculator determines the total ownership cost using a simple logic: Purchase Price + (Total Kilometers driven over the ownership period / Mileage) * Price of Fuel. For Electric Vehicles, it uses electricity units (kWh) and efficiency (km/kWh) instead of litres or kilograms.
Frequently Asked Questions
Is an EV always cheaper than a Petrol car?
Not always. While running costs are lower for EVs, the higher initial purchase price means you need to drive a significant distance over several years to "break even" compared to a cheaper petrol vehicle.
Does this include maintenance costs?
This specific calculator focuses on fuel and purchase costs. Maintenance is generally lower for EVs and higher for Diesel cars, which should be considered separately for a full assessment.
How accurate are these comparisons?
These results are estimates based on the inputs provided. Real-world mileage can vary depending on driving conditions, traffic, and maintenance habits.
